Florida Gators QB DJ Lagway Reportedly Rejects $4.5 Million NIL Offer from Georgia
Florida Gators quarterback DJ Lagway has made a bold statement about his future, reportedly turning down a staggering $4.5 million NIL offer from the Georgia Bulldogs. The highly touted signal-caller reaffirmed his commitment to the Gators, emphasizing that he has no intention of leaving Gainesville.
“I have no plans beyond Florida,” Lagway stated, shutting down speculation about a potential transfer. His decision comes at a time when NIL (Name, Image, and Likeness) deals are reshaping the college football landscape, with top programs competing fiercely to secure elite talent.

The NIL Arms Race in College Football
The rise of NIL deals has transformed college athletics, with top programs using substantial financial incentives to attract and retain talent. Georgia’s reported $4.5 million offer highlights how aggressive schools have become in leveraging NIL to recruit elite players.
For Florida, securing a player of Lagway’s caliber without needing to match such a lucrative deal speaks volumes about the program’s appeal. It also suggests that Lagway values more than just financial incentives, prioritizing his development and legacy at Florida over short-term financial gain.
